轻松迁移Git项目至新机器:一站式指南,避免数据丢失,确保项目无缝对接
引言
当您需要将Git项目迁移到新机器时,可能会面临数据丢失或项目配置不一致的风险。本文将为您提供一个一站式指南,帮助您轻松地将Git项目迁移至新机器,同时确保数据完整性和项目无缝对接。
准备工作
在开始迁移之前,请确保以下准备工作已完成:
- 确保新机器已安装Git:在迁移前,请确保新机器已安装Git。您可以通过以下命令检查Git是否已安装:
git --version
如果Git未安装,请从Git官方网站下载并安装。
- 备份原机器上的项目:在迁移之前,建议备份原机器上的项目,以防万一。
步骤一:克隆原项目
使用以下命令在新机器上克隆原项目:
git clone <原项目仓库地址>
此命令将创建一个本地副本,并将项目文件复制到新机器。
步骤二:配置Git环境
- 设置用户信息:
git config --global user.name "Your Name"
git config --global user.email "your_email@example.com"
- 配置SSH密钥:
如果您使用SSH密钥进行Git操作,请确保在新机器上配置SSH密钥。
步骤三:同步远程仓库
- 连接到远程仓库:
git remote add origin <远程仓库地址>
- 获取远程仓库的最新更改:
git fetch origin
- 合并远程更改到本地分支:
git checkout <本地分支名>
git merge origin/<远程分支名>
步骤四:检查项目依赖
- 安装项目依赖:
如果您的项目依赖于外部库,请确保在新机器上安装这些库。
pip install -r requirements.txt
- 配置项目环境:
根据项目需求,配置项目环境。
步骤五:验证项目
在完成上述步骤后,运行项目以确保一切正常。
结论
通过以上一站式指南,您可以轻松地将Git项目迁移至新机器,同时确保数据完整性和项目无缝对接。在迁移过程中,请务必仔细操作,以避免数据丢失或项目配置错误。